The picture is about symmetry, and you got everything right here. It's surprising how the photo doesn't show noise at 12800 ISO. Colors are spot on and well balanced. My only suggestion would be to get rid of some distracting elements, although I'm not sure how easy it could be. On my list: the red cord on the right and its supporting stanchion; the fire extinguisher, also on the right; the sign at the entrance of the stairs; and the lamps left to, and in front of, the statues (although the latter may be difficult). |

I read carefully your description, and I still don't think that the image represents what you wanted to convey. What I see is a lovely picture of a dreamy forest, partially covered by the curtain. Maybe you should allow some transparency in the curtain, so we can see part of the forest behind it. I played a little with the two images and reversed your concept, copying the forest on top of the curtain and reducing opacity to 45% (you can adjust it to your taste). This would give the feeling of the patients looking through a window to a dreamy forest. |
